The Ultimate Guide to Fitness Bikes: Your Pathway to Health and WellnessIn today's fast-paced world, discovering the time to remain fit can be an obstacle. An increasing variety of people are turning to fitness bikes as an efficient method to incorporate exercise into their day-to-day routines. From indoor cycling to outside biking, these versatile machines accommodate a large range of physical fitness levels and goals. In this post, we'll check out the different kinds of physical fitness bikes, their advantages, key functions to think about when acquiring, and much more!Types of Fitness BikesWhen it comes to fitness bikes, there are numerous styles to pick from. Below is a table summing up the primary kinds of fitness bikes available on the marketplace:Type of Fitness BikeDescriptionSuitable ForIndoor Cycling BikeA fixed bike created for high-intensity workouts, often with a heavy flywheel and adjustable resistance.Fitness enthusiasts looking for a cardio difficulty.Recumbent BikeA bike that enables riders to relax in a reclined position, offering assistance to the lower back.Those with lower back pain or movement concerns.Upright BikeA conventional bike style where the rider sits upright, imitating the position of a road bike.General physical fitness and those who delight in a standard cycling experience.Folding BikeA compact bike that can be folded for easy storage and transport, often lightweight and portable.Individuals with minimal space or those who take a trip often.Spin BikeSimilar to indoor cycling bikes, however usually enables a more practical roadway cycling experience with innovative features.Advanced cyclists and spin class lovers.Advantages of Using a Fitness BikePhysical fitness bikes offer many health benefits that can enhance both physical and mental well-being. Here's an in-depth take a look at a few of the primary benefits:Cardiovascular Health: Cycling is an exceptional way to boost heart health, boost lung capacity, and enhance blood circulation.Weight Management: Regular biking can help burn calories, add to weight reduction, and keep a healthy body structure.Low Impact good exercise bicycle: Biking is simpler on the joints compared to running or high-impact workouts, making it suitable for people of all ages and physical fitness levels.Muscle Toning: Fitness biking engages different muscle groups, consisting of the legs, glutes, and core, assisting to build strength and endurance.Convenience: Indoor bikes supply the benefit of working out in your home, removing the need for health club subscriptions or take a trip time.Mental Health Benefits: Regular exercise, consisting of cycling, can reduce signs of anxiety and anxiety while boosting state of mind and cognitive function.Key Features to ConsiderWhen selecting a physical fitness bike, it's important to think about various functions that align with your fitness goals and needs. Below is a list of essential features to bear in mind:Adjustable Resistance: Look for bikes that permit you to change resistance levels to match your physical fitness level and workout strength.Comfy Seat: Ensure that the seat is adjustable and well-padded to improve convenience throughout long trips.Display Monitor: An integrated screen can track crucial information such as time, distance, speed, and calories burned.Weight Capacity: Check the bike's weight limit to ensure it can securely accommodate your body weight.Build Quality: A durable frame and quality construction are vital for both resilience and safety.Mobility: For those with minimal space, consider a folding bike or one with wheels for simple transport.Sound Level: Some bikes are designed to run quietly, making them perfect for home environments or shared spaces.Maintenance Tips for Fitness BikesTo keep your fitness bike in top condition, implement these upkeep tips: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the frame and elements after each usage to prevent dirt and sweat accumulation.Inspect Fasteners: Periodically check and tighten any loose bolts or screws to ensure stability.Lube Moving Parts: Apply lube to the moving parts, such as the pedals and chain, to prevent wear and tear.Display Resistance Mechanism: Keep an eye on the resistance mechanism and ensure it's functioning appropriately for a smooth trip.Check the Seat and Handlebars: Regularly examine for any signs of damage or wear, and adjust them as required for comfort.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How often should I utilize a fitness bike to see results?Integrating cycling into your routine 3-5 times a week for at least 30 minutes can yield visible results gradually. Consistency is key!2. Can I use a fitness bike if I have joint pain?Yes! Fitness bikes use low-impact exercises that are much easier on the joints compared to other forms of exercise. However, it's always advisable to seek advice from a doctor before starting any brand-new exercise routine.3. Do I need unique shoes for biking?While specialized biking shoes can enhance efficiency, they are not mandatory. Many stationary bikes featured adjustable pedals that accommodate regular athletic shoes.4. What is the perfect resistance setting for beginners?Newbies should begin with low resistance and gradually increase it as they become more comfy and build strength. It's important to listen to your body and progress at your own rate.5. How can I keep my exercises engaging?To keep exercises intriguing, consider differing your regimen by blending your riding speed, attempting interval training, or using online classes and cycling apps.Fitness bikes are a great addition to any physical fitness program, offering a large range of advantages for users of all ages and ability levels. By understanding the different kinds of bikes, key features to consider, and how to maintain your equipment, individuals can substantially enhance their biking experience. Whether you're cycling indoors or outdoors, the journey to better health starts with the best bike. Welcome the ride and unlock a much healthier, happier you!
